Inside a double-beam spectrophotometer, each of the radiation coming from the light supply splits into two beams: 1 passes throughout the sample, and another only passes from the reference.

The intensity on the radiation through the reference cell is much better compared to the beam of sample mobile. This ends in the generation of pulsating or alternating currents from the photocells.

The sample chamber is attained by using distinct optical pathways for every beam. The reference/blank and sample is usually measured simultaneously for the reason that There's two beams offered with the exact wavelengths. This suggests that any instrument fluctuations might be immediately adjusted for during the sample measurement. An extremely specific measurement is made by this authentic-time adjustment.

Light-weight Source: This apparatus delivers incident light-weight that satisfies the technical specs. Fuel-discharge light resources more info and heat radiation gentle resources are available two versions. Gasoline-discharge light-weight resources are Utilized in the ultraviolet location, normally hydrogen and deuterium lamps, having a ongoing wavelength number of one hundred eighty~360nm; thermal radiation gentle sources are Employed in the visible gentle area, frequently tungsten lamps and tungsten halogen lamps, using a wavelength variety of 350~1000nm.
